WebThe overall length of J bolts is measured from the flat base to the bottom of the rounded part of the J. This is done on the outside of the bolt. The width is the inside measurement in the J. It is possible also to use what is known as an L bolt, which has a flat rather than hooked bottom. WebCarriage Bolts Carriage bolts are measured from directly under the head. Sheet Metal Screws Sheet metal screw measurement depends upon the type of screw you are using. Countersunk screws (Flat or Oval head) are measured by overall length. Pan Head, truss head, and Hex Head screws are measured from under the head. Socket Products WebHow to measure nut size.
